Ticket: Drift on Harkwell LB health checks

Health-check settings on the Harkwell edge pool no longer match the repo. Someone hand-tuned intervals during the outage two weeks ago and never reverted. Result: two backends flap in and out of rotation every few minutes, and support is seeing intermittent 502 reports. Don't adjust anything else until the reconcile job runs tonight. Current live values on the pool are below.

service settings:
ralael:
  pin: 7453
  tenant: zorath
  seal: seal_087806e4
  metrics_host: metrics.ralael.paliqworks.example
  standby_team: fraath
  escalation: praok-istiel
  nonce: 10e083

**Q: Why is the consent banner only showing in some regions?**

Short answer: we're rolling it out by locale, not all at once. The Brindlewick team gates it behind the `consent_v2` flag, so staging may look different from prod. Don't hand-edit banner copy — it's pulled from the policy service. The rollout schedule and flag states are tracked on the internal page.

runbook for tagug-hafog: https://jira.lumiclabs.internal/projects/pages/pages/9773c0d8

Pellbright's API fleet runs behind the Osprey load balancer, which polls each instance's /status endpoint every ten seconds. An instance marked unhealthy after two consecutive failures is drained gracefully, so in-flight requests complete before removal. When customers report intermittent errors, check the drain log first — most incidents trace to a flapping health check, not the application itself. The health dashboard requires a separate support login; if it ever locks, restore access using the recovery passphrase below.

strongbox words: druvan-lamys-eliius-jorax-istox-soreth-ulays-gilix-ralix-oliiel-norwyn-casvan-praius

## Configuration

Rotabard, our internal secrets-rotation utility, reads its settings from a single env file checked at startup. Set the rotation interval, vault region, and audit log path before each release; defaults are unsafe for production. Rotabard itself authenticates to the vault with a bootstrap secret, which must be defined on the following line.

secret setting of tajof-bahif: COURIER_KEY3=65d